When should I employ an accident insurance claim lawyer?
It's advisable to consult a lawyer as quickly as possible after an accident, particularly if injuries are included, or if there is a conflict regarding liability.
2. Just how much do accident insurance claim lawyers charge?
Most personal injury legal representatives work on a contingency fee basis, implying they just earn money if you win your case. Fees normally range from 25% to 40% of the settlement amount.
3. What if my claim is denied?
If your claim is denied, an accident insurance claim lawyer can help determine the reasons for rejection and guide you through the appeals procedure or litigation if necessary.
4. For how long do I have to file a claim?
The time limitation for filing an Trusted Accident Attorney claim varies by state, frequently ranging from one to 3 years. It's crucial to seek advice from a lawyer immediately to avoid missing out on deadlines.
